Grant was born in the 1970s and navigated his formative decades of the ’80s and ’90s in Johannesburg. Having fallen in love with Cape Town as a visitor, he made the permanent move to the mother city more than 25 years ago—and has never looked back.

A natural-born host and true bon vivant, Grant brings a rich background in the creative and service industries, with experience spanning film, events, entertainment, marketing, and hospitality. His career has always centred on people, storytelling, and creating memorable experiences.

Grant co-founded Beefcakes, a bold and original Cape Town venue combining gourmet burgers, cocktails, high-energy entertainment, and its now-iconic topless barmen. The concept quickly became a legendary success and an internationally recognised brand. Following the successful sale and expansion of the business shortly before the pandemic, Grant chose to remain in the world he enjoys most —hospitality and service—by turning his focus to tourism.

More than five years ago, Grant qualified as a registered cultural tourist guide for the Western Cape and Garden Route. Since then, he has specialised in hosting exclusive private tours, curating unforgettable experiences that showcase Cape Town’s dramatic landscapes, world-class wine routes, vibrant food culture, and ever-evolving entertainment scene.

A passionate local and international traveller himself, Grant has a deep love for adventure, exploration, and the performing arts. His broad life experience, insider knowledge, and warm, engaging style allow him to connect effortlessly with guests from around the world.

Grant’s unique background, infectious enthusiasm, and intimate knowledge of the region make him exceptionally well suited to delivering personalised, insightful, and truly memorable tours of Cape Town and beyond.
